Core Specification Table
Category Core Parameters
Power System 1.5L 129Ps L4 natural aspiration engine, CVT continuously variable transmission (simulated 8 gears), National VI Emission Standard
Brake System Front ventilated disc + rear disc brake, electronic parking
Chassis Configuration Front-wheel drive (FWD), electric power assist steering, 205/55 R16 tires
Body Size Wheelbase 2680mm, 4-door 5-seater compact sedan
Key Configurations 10.25-inch touch LCD screen, reverse image, front/rear parking radar, constant speed cruise, tire pressure display
Fuel Standard Adapted to No. 92 gasoline, WLTC comprehensive fuel consumption 6.38L/100km
